AMD Phenom II X3 720 or Intel Celeron G1850 - which processor is faster? In this comparison we look at the differences and analyze which of these two CPUs is better. We compare the technical data and benchmark results.

The AMD Phenom II X3 720 has 3 cores with 3 threads and clocks with a maximum frequency of 2.80 GHz. Up to GB of memory is supported in 2 memory channels. The AMD Phenom II X3 720 was released in Q1/2009.

The Intel Celeron G1850 has 2 cores with 2 threads and clocks with a maximum frequency of 2.90 GHz. The CPU supports up to 32 GB of memory in 2 memory channels. The Intel Celeron G1850 was released in Q2/2014.

Thermal Management

The TDP (Thermal Design Power) of a processor specifies the required cooling solution. The AMD Phenom II X3 720 has a TDP of 95 W, that of the Intel Celeron G1850 is 53 W.
